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Attend daily standup when in the community and communicate the status of lead referral sources.
- Maintain a professional attitude and appearance at all times.
- Provide guidance to internal customers regarding community services, external resources, and sales assistance.
- Responsible for Outreach Referral monthly budget and expenditures.
- Develop professional business-to-business relationships through daily outreach calls and appointments.
- Partner with high-profile community groups to develop a lead base for the community.
- Provide weekly reports from the Customer Relationship Management system regarding plans, activities, and results.
- Enter all leads weekly into the Customer Relationship Management system to track referral sources, follow-up activities, and prospect names.
- Participate in outside professional networking events.
- Recommend sponsorships for local service organizations.
- Participate in all internal lead-generating, sales advancement, and professional network marketing events.
- Assist Sales with resident tours and responding to sales inquiries as needed.
- Attend and assist with Director’s Specials as requested.
- Participate in the Manager on Duty (MOD) rotation.
- Conduct job responsibilities in accordance with the Company’s Code of Business Conduct, professional standards, and applicable state/federal laws.
- Possess a valid driver’s license (CDL as needed) to provide resident transportation as required.
- Serve as a member of the community’s emergency response team.
- Maintain a professional appearance and good personal hygiene per company policies.
- Assist with special projects or tasks.
- Bachelor’s degree in sales and marketing, business, or related field, or equivalent experience.
- Minimum two years’ experience with business development, senior living, or health services preferred.
- Demonstrated success in business development for senior living or health services.
- Strong relationship-building skills.
- Working knowledge of computer programs including MS Word, Excel, and Outlook; Yardi a plus.
- Excellent English written and verbal communication skills.
- Organizational and time management skills.
- Valid driver's license with a driving record that meets our insurance requirements.
- Flexibility with changing priorities and able to communicate in a diplomatic and professional manner.
- Flexible in the hours, shifts, and days available to work.
- Excellent hospitality skills.
- Must pass a background check, including motor vehicle records, and drug screen.
